Thursday, 2020-05-14

AJaegerstephenfin: https://zuul.opendev.org/t/openstack/build/a7a2839bb13a46049c674108b7efd098 - failure in nova with new openstackdocstheme06:52
AJaegerstephenfin: https://review.opendev.org/#/c/727850/ is the change, and PDF fails, so melwitt thinks https://review.opendev.org/#/c/682683/ is the culprit06:53
*** ralonsoh has joined #openstack-oslo06:55
*** tosky has joined #openstack-oslo07:31
*** dtantsur|afk is now known as dtantsur07:32
*** rpittau|afk is now known as rpittau07:33
openstackgerritStephen Finucane proposed openstack/openstackdocstheme master: Restore configuration of 'latex_engine'  https://review.opendev.org/72799209:31
stephenfinAJaeger: ^09:31
AJaegerstephenfin: LGTM, thanks. Merge and new release?09:32
stephenfinSounds good09:32
AJaegersmcginnis, hberaud : could you check 727992 ^, please?09:32
AJaegerstephenfin: will you push the release, please? I'm busy rest of day...09:33
stephenfinsure, np09:33
hberaudomw09:33
AJaegerthanks09:34
*** rpittau is now known as rpittau|bbl10:18
openstackgerritmelissaml proposed openstack/futurist master: Remove translation sections from setup.cfg  https://review.opendev.org/72802210:49
openstackgerritAndreas Jaeger proposed openstack/tooz master: Switch to Victoria tests  https://review.opendev.org/72652011:14
openstackgerritAndreas Jaeger proposed openstack/tooz master: Add nose as test-requirement  https://review.opendev.org/72803211:14
AJaegerstephenfin: btw. on openstack-manuals, the new theme works fine, see https://review.opendev.org/727860 and https://review.opendev.org/727862 - but no noticable benefit from parallel building11:24
openstackgerritMerged openstack/oslo.messaging master: Remove six usage  https://review.opendev.org/72674611:30
smcginnisI wonder if that will show more benefit on a local worskstation build where someone likely has more cores available than we have on our test nodes.11:30
openstackgerritMerged openstack/openstackdocstheme master: Restore configuration of 'latex_engine'  https://review.opendev.org/72799211:33
openstackgerritMerged openstack/oslo.cache master: Remove unneeded babel.cfg etc  https://review.opendev.org/72651711:33
AJaegersmcginnis: local building time for the docs on my workstation: 14s real time vs 10s (parallel). Zuul needs around 7 minutes (including node setup, pip install)11:37
smcginnisWhat are you going to do with those extra 4 seconds of free time? :)11:38
AJaegerthat's too little to do something meaningfull ;(11:38
openstackgerritMerged openstack/oslo.cache master: Remove six  https://review.opendev.org/72651611:46
openstackgerritMerged openstack/oslo.cache master: Small cleanups in tox.ini  https://review.opendev.org/72651811:46
AJaegerhberaud, stephenfin , could you check https://review.opendev.org/726519 for oslo.cache to update jobs for Victoria, please?11:49
hberaudAJaeger: omw11:49
AJaegerand also for debtcollector, please: https://review.opendev.org/72652311:50
AJaegerthanks, hberaud11:50
hberaudnp11:50
hberaudAJaeger: done11:52
AJaegergreat11:54
*** tkajinam has quit IRC12:01
*** raildo has joined #openstack-oslo12:06
*** rpittau|bbl is now known as rpittau12:15
*** kgiusti has joined #openstack-oslo12:29
*** hberaud has quit IRC12:31
*** hberaud has joined #openstack-oslo12:31
AJaegerI have a build fix for tooz and a job update to Victoria, please review https://review.opendev.org/#/c/728032 and https://review.opendev.org/#/c/726520/12:33
openstackgerritHervé Beraud proposed openstack/oslo.cache master: Adding functional tests  https://review.opendev.org/71247912:45
openstackgerritHervé Beraud proposed openstack/oslo.cache master: Refactoring functional tests based on standard usages  https://review.opendev.org/71822312:45
openstackgerritHervé Beraud proposed openstack/oslo.cache master: Adding functional tests for memcache_pool backend  https://review.opendev.org/71817612:45
*** hoonetorg has quit IRC13:16
openstackgerritMerged openstack/debtcollector master: Switch to Victoria tests  https://review.opendev.org/72652313:22
*** hoonetorg has joined #openstack-oslo13:22
openstackgerritAndreas Jaeger proposed openstack/oslo.cache master: Fix pep8 failure  https://review.opendev.org/72807813:25
AJaegerargh, why does this fail now? ^13:25
*** moguimar has joined #openstack-oslo13:47
openstackgerritMerged openstack/futurist master: Remove translation sections from setup.cfg  https://review.opendev.org/72802213:54
jkulikhi stephenfin, thanks for your answer regarding oslo.vmware. a quick question: does the swapping of suds with zeep and the needed changes for compatibility need some kind of blueprint or something?14:19
stephenfinjkulik: that's probably a good question for bnemec, actually. I don't think I've ever submitted a blueprint for oslo14:20
bnemecjkulik: It probably wouldn't hurt to fill out the spec template describing the reasons for the change: https://opendev.org/openstack/oslo-specs/src/branch/master/specs/template.rst14:24
bnemecIf for no other reason than so you have something easy to point people to when they ask "why did you choose zeep" or "why are you doing this at all?"14:24
bnemecAlso, I need to remove the incubation section from that. Incubator no longer exists.14:26
openstackgerritBen Nemec proposed openstack/oslo-specs master: Remove incubation section from template.rst  https://review.opendev.org/72810114:27
smcginnisjkulik: Just to make sure you're aware, zeep will need to be added to the global-requirements before a project can start using it.14:37
smcginnisjkulik: Some details can be found here: https://docs.openstack.org/project-team-guide/dependency-management.html#for-new-requirements14:37
smcginnisBasically just need to propose a patch to openstack/requirements to add it to global-requirements.txt and upper-constraints.txt and answer those questions in the commit message.14:37
jkulikok. let's see how far I can get. I'll ask again if needed. :)14:38
jkulikthank you both14:38
smcginnisThanks for working on that.14:38
AJaegerhttps://review.opendev.org/#/c/728078/ fixes a pep8 failure in oslo.cache that suddenly showed up, could I get a second +2, please?15:06
openstackgerritAndreas Jaeger proposed openstack/oslo.cache master: Fix pep8 failure  https://review.opendev.org/72807815:41
AJaegerbnemec: good catch, thanks. Now, we should be fine - the victoria tests add pep8...15:43
bnemecAJaeger: Yeah, I saw that on your other patch. Was confused for a bit there though. :-)15:43
AJaegerbnemec: yes, I was surprised as well15:44
bnemecI kind of  wonder how it missed the ussuri job bump too.15:45
AJaegertooz has the same problem: https://review.opendev.org/726520 is approved but needs https://review.opendev.org/#/c/728032/1 reviewed15:51
*** hoonetorg has quit IRC15:56
*** rpittau is now known as rpittau|afk16:01
*** hoonetorg has joined #openstack-oslo16:08
*** hberaud has quit IRC16:12
*** hberaud has joined #openstack-oslo16:13
*** dtantsur is now known as dtantsur|afk16:44
*** hoonetorg has quit IRC17:05
*** hoonetorg has joined #openstack-oslo17:19
openstackgerritMerged openstack/tooz master: Add nose as test-requirement  https://review.opendev.org/72803218:09
*** ralonsoh has quit IRC18:21
openstackgerritMerged openstack/oslo.cache master: Fix pep8 failure  https://review.opendev.org/72807819:06
openstackgerritAndreas Jaeger proposed openstack/oslo.cache master: Switch to newer openstackdocstheme and reno versions  https://review.opendev.org/72826719:42
openstackgerritAndreas Jaeger proposed openstack/oslo.concurrency master: Switch to newer openstackdocstheme and reno versions  https://review.opendev.org/72826919:44
openstackgerritAndreas Jaeger proposed openstack/oslo.concurrency master: Switch to newer openstackdocstheme and reno versions  https://review.opendev.org/72826919:48
openstackgerritAndreas Jaeger proposed openstack/oslo.cache master: Switch to newer openstackdocstheme and reno versions  https://review.opendev.org/72826719:53
*** raildo_ has joined #openstack-oslo19:58
*** raildo has quit IRC20:01
AJaegerstephenfin: novaclient is failing docs building, see https://review.opendev.org/728270 . Any idea?20:02
melwittI was just looking at that, that is unexpected bc that is the same error I got before configuring latex_engine = 'xelatex'20:05
melwittso restoring it should have fixed it ... I am confused20:05
AJaegerand docs building fails as well on nova - https://review.opendev.org/72826320:08
AJaegermelwitt: I share your confusion20:08
melwittyeah so... to fix it, the earlier version of my patch was only setting latex_engine = 'xelatex' and that made the "Package inputenc Error: Unicode char" disappear. then the next error was about missing fonts, so I added those to bindep.txt. then it started passing again20:09
melwittso based on that, I know it's the latex_engine setting, so somehow it's not being reflected :\20:09
AJaegermelwitt: let's see whether your change to update bindep.txt makes nova pass...20:10
* melwitt nods20:10
AJaegerI hope stephenfin has an idea tomorrow since I have none quickly - and need to leave now.20:11
melwittAJaeger: you know what, I bet it's somehow already defaulted to 'pdflatex' or something, so the 'if not app.config.latex_engine:' logic isn't returning True20:21
smcginnisThat seems like a good possiblity.20:26
smcginnismelwitt: I think the change was that the theme settings would completely overwrite the local settings. Have you compared each to see what else might be different between the two?20:28
melwittyeah, I think that has to be it. I'm seeing if I can figure out where 'app' comes from and how it's initialized20:28
melwittbecause the only difference between the old code and the new is that the new is checking  'if not app.config.latex_engine:' before setting it. old code just used to set it regardless20:28
melwitt'pdflatex' is the default https://www.sphinx-doc.org/en/master/usage/configuration.html#confval-latex_engine20:30
melwittafaict, the 'app' represents the sphinx process, so likely when you point it at a dir, it will look for conf.py and take specified settings, else it fills in with defaults. so the question is whether there's a mechanism for allowing sphinx extensions to provide config defaults20:45
*** raildo_ has quit IRC20:47
*** raildo_ has joined #openstack-oslo20:47
*** adrianc has quit IRC21:10
openstackgerritMerged openstack/oslo.config master: Cap flake8 to be < 3.8.0  https://review.opendev.org/72723621:15
openstackgerritBen Nemec proposed openstack/oslo.config stable/ussuri: Cap flake8 to be < 3.8.0  https://review.opendev.org/72726521:18
*** raildo_ has quit IRC21:49
*** tkajinam has joined #openstack-oslo22:58
*** tosky has quit IRC23:05

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!